Morocco's Hidden Ancestry Revealed
Explore the secrets hidden within Moroccan DNA, a story that begins with the ancient Berber history of the Imazighen. This documentary unpacks the complex layers of North African genetics, revealing a tale of human migration far richer than ever imagined. We trace the genetic footprints of Phoenicians, the Roman Empire, and the Arab conquest, showing how each shaped the population. Discover the legacy of Al-Andalus, the Sephardic Jews, and the Moriscos, alongside the deep connections forged by the Trans-Saharan trade with Sub-Saharan Africa. From the subtle influence of the Ottoman Empire to the era of European colonialism, we uncover a story of incredible genetic diversity. This is the definitive exploration of the History of Morocco, told through the science of ancient DNA.
SOURCES
Arnaiz-Villena, A., et al. (2002). HLA genes in North Africa: a survey. European Journal of Immunogenetics.
Bosch, E., et al. (2001). High-resolution analysis of human Y-chromosome variation shows a sharp discontinuity and limited gene flow between northwestern Africa and the Iberian Peninsula. The American Journal of Human Genetics.
Brett, M., & Fentress, E. (1996). The Berbers. Blackwell Publishing.
Camps, G. (1980). Berbères: Aux marges de l'histoire. Éditions des Hespérides.
Harich, N., et al. (2010). The trans-Saharan slave trade - clues from interpolation analyses and high-resolution characterization of mitochondrial DNA lineages. BMC Evolutionary Biology.
Onofri, V., et al. (2008). Peopling of the North African coast: a landscape of Y-chromosome genetic diversity. Annals of Human Genetics.
